Home
last modified time | relevance | path

Searched refs:VsyncCallback (Results 1 - 25 of 39) sorted by relevance

12

/foundation/window/window_manager/wm/test/unittest/
H A Dvsync_station_test.cpp58 std::shared_ptr<VsyncCallback> vsyncCallback = std::make_shared<VsyncCallback>(); in HWTEST_F()
72 std::shared_ptr<VsyncCallback> vsyncCallback0 = std::make_shared<VsyncCallback>(); in HWTEST_F()
77 std::shared_ptr<VsyncCallback> vsyncCallback1 = std::make_shared<VsyncCallback>(); in HWTEST_F()
H A Dscreen_scene_test.cpp118 std::shared_ptr<VsyncCallback> vsyncCallback = std::make_shared<VsyncCallback>(); in HWTEST_F()
H A Droot_scene_test.cpp153 std::shared_ptr<VsyncCallback> vsyncCallback = std::make_shared<VsyncCallback>(); in HWTEST_F()
H A Dwindow_impl_test.cpp323 std::shared_ptr<VsyncCallback> vsyncCallback = std::make_shared<VsyncCallback>(); in HWTEST_F()
342 std::shared_ptr<VsyncCallback> vsyncCallback = std::make_shared<VsyncCallback>(); in HWTEST_F()
1355 std::shared_ptr<VsyncCallback> callback = std::make_shared<VsyncCallback>(); in HWTEST_F()
/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/platform/ohos/
H A Drs_vsync_client_ohos.h35 void SetVsyncCallback(VsyncCallback callback) override;
40 void VsyncCallback(int64_t nanoTimestamp, int64_t frameCount);
45 RSVsyncClient::VsyncCallback vsyncCallback_ = nullptr;
H A Drs_vsync_client_ohos.cpp59 void RSVsyncClientOhos::SetVsyncCallback(RSVsyncClient::VsyncCallback callback) in SetVsyncCallback()
64 void RSVsyncClientOhos::VsyncCallback(int64_t nanoTimestamp, int64_t frameCount) in VsyncCallback() function in OHOS::Rosen::RSVsyncClientOhos
76 vsyncClient->VsyncCallback(nanoTimestamp, frameCount); in OnVsync()
/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/unittest/platform/ohos/
H A Drs_vsync_client_ohos_test.cpp36 static inline RSVsyncClient::VsyncCallback cb = nullptr;
67 * @tc.desc: Test VsyncCallback
73 RSVsyncClient::VsyncCallback vsyncCallback = [](int64_t nanoTimestamp, int64_t frameCount) { in HWTEST_F()
78 vsyncClientOhos_->VsyncCallback(nanoTimestamp_, frameCount_); in HWTEST_F()
94 RSVsyncClient::VsyncCallback vsyncCallback = [](int64_t nanoTimestamp, int64_t frameCount) { in HWTEST_F()
/foundation/graphic/graphic_2d/rosen/modules/render_service_base/include/platform/drawing/
H A Drs_vsync_client.h25 using VsyncCallback = std::function<void(int64_t, int64_t)>;
31 virtual void SetVsyncCallback(VsyncCallback callback) = 0;
/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/platform/darwin/
H A Drs_vsync_client_darwin.h70 void SetVsyncCallback(VsyncCallback callback) override;
75 VsyncCallback vsyncCallback_ = nullptr;
H A Drs_vsync_client_darwin.cpp48 void RSVsyncClientDarwin::SetVsyncCallback(VsyncCallback callback) in SetVsyncCallback()
66 VsyncCallback vsyncCallbackTmp = nullptr; in VsyncThreadMain()
/foundation/graphic/graphic_2d/rosen/modules/render_service_base/src/platform/windows/
H A Drs_vsync_client_windows.h70 void SetVsyncCallback(VsyncCallback callback) override;
75 VsyncCallback vsyncCallback_ = nullptr;
H A Drs_vsync_client_windows.cpp48 void RSVsyncClientWindows::SetVsyncCallback(VsyncCallback callback) in SetVsyncCallback()
66 VsyncCallback vsyncCallbackTmp = nullptr; in VsyncThreadMain()
/foundation/window/window_manager/previewer/include/
H A Dvsync_station.h43 void RequestVsync(const std::shared_ptr<VsyncCallback>& vsyncCallback);
60 std::unordered_set<std::shared_ptr<VsyncCallback>> vsyncCallbacks_;
/foundation/window/window_manager/previewer/src/
H A Dvsync_station.cpp34 void VsyncStation::RequestVsync(const std::shared_ptr<VsyncCallback>& vsyncCallback) in RequestVsync()
78 std::unordered_set<std::shared_ptr<VsyncCallback>> vsyncCallbacks; in VsyncCallbackInner()
/foundation/window/window_manager/wm/include/
H A Dvsync_station.h39 void RequestVsync(const std::shared_ptr<VsyncCallback>& vsyncCallback);
68 using Callbacks = std::unordered_set<std::shared_ptr<VsyncCallback>>;
H A Dscreen_scene.h45 void RequestVsync(const std::shared_ptr<VsyncCallback>& vsyncCallback) override;
H A Droot_scene.h51 void RequestVsync(const std::shared_ptr<VsyncCallback>& vsyncCallback) override;
/foundation/window/window_manager/wmserver/include/
H A Ddrag_controller.h109 std::shared_ptr<VsyncCallback> vsyncCallback_ = std::make_shared<VsyncCallback>(VsyncCallback());
/foundation/arkui/ace_engine/frameworks/core/common/
H A Dwindow.h219 struct VsyncCallback { struct in OHOS::OHOS::Ace::Window
223 std::list<struct VsyncCallback> callbacks_;
/foundation/graphic/graphic_2d/rosen/test/render_service/render_service_base/fuzztest/rsvsyncclientohos_fuzzer/
H A Drsvsyncclientohos_fuzzer.cpp67 RSVsyncClient::VsyncCallback callback = [](int64_t valuex, int64_t valuey) { return; }; in DoSomethingInterestingWithMyAPI()
/foundation/arkui/ace_engine/frameworks/core/components_ng/render/adapter/
H A Drosen_window.h135 std::shared_ptr<OHOS::Rosen::VsyncCallback> vsyncCallback_;
H A Drosen_window.cpp42 vsyncCallback_ = std::make_shared<OHOS::Rosen::VsyncCallback>(); in RosenWindow()
/foundation/window/window_manager/wm/src/
H A Dscreen_scene.cpp126 void ScreenScene::RequestVsync(const std::shared_ptr<VsyncCallback>& vsyncCallback) in RequestVsync()
H A Dvsync_station.cpp107 const std::shared_ptr<VsyncCallback>& vsyncCallback) in RequestVsync()
H A Droot_scene.cpp172 void RootScene::RequestVsync(const std::shared_ptr<VsyncCallback>& vsyncCallback) in RequestVsync()

Completed in 11 milliseconds

12